Lemon Dill Halibut KabobsIngredients 1-1/2 lb Halibut fillets Serve with grilled mini potatoes and baby carrots. Firm-fleshed fish such as halibut, monkfish or salmon is best because it won't fall apart during cooking. Cut halibut fillets into 1-inch chunks; place in bowl. Whisk together lemon rind and juice, dill, oil, garlic, salt and pepper; pour over the halibut and toss gently to coat. Thread onto eight 8-inch metal skewers. Place on greased grill over medium-high heat or under broiler; close lid and cook, turning once, for about 5 minutes or until halibut is opaque and flakes easily when tested with fork. Makes 4 servings. This recipe has been generously contributed by www.fishingworks.com.
